Every Child Grows Differently, Monitoring Tells You Where Yours Stands
Height, weight, motor skills, speech, and social development all follow general timelines — but children vary widely within those timelines. Regular monitoring helps distinguish normal variation from patterns that may benefit from earlier attention.
What Gets Checked at a Developmental Visit
Our pediatricians measure and chart physical growth, screen motor milestones like sitting, walking, and coordination, evaluate speech and interaction, assess problem-solving and attention, and look at social and emotional behavior. Parents also get space to share what they’ve noticed at home.
When to Request a Review Between Routine Visits
If your child isn’t gaining weight or height as expected, has delayed speech, missed motor milestones like crawling or walking, seems behind peers in learning or social play, or shows poor coordination, that’s worth a targeted review — not just a wait-and-see approach.

What Is Growth and Development Monitoring?
Monitoring involves measuring physical growth and evaluating developmental milestones. These include:
- Physical growth: height, weight, and head circumference
- Motor skills: sitting, crawling, walking, coordination
- Language and communication: speech, understanding, interaction
- Cognitive abilities: problem-solving, play, attention
- Social and emotional development: bonding, peer interaction, behavior patterns
By comparing results over time, we can identify strengths and highlight areas where your child may benefit from support.
When Should You Seek a Review?
Schedule a developmental review if your child:
- Is not gaining weight or height as expected
- Misses key motor milestones such as crawling or walking
- Has delayed speech or limited interaction
- Shows poor coordination or clumsiness
- Appears behind peers in learning or social play
